| def generateTests(): |
| config = lit_config.params["test_params"] |
| |
| if "skip_list" not in config or len(config["skip_list"]) == 0: |
| skip_list = [] |
| else: |
| skip_list = [os.path.normpath(tmp) for tmp in sorted(config["skip_list"])] |
| |
| for root, dirs, files in os.walk("test"): |
| for filename in files: |
| (file_noext, ext) = os.path.splitext(filename) |
| new_ext = "" |
| if ext == ".x": |
| new_ext = ".c" |
| elif ext == ".xpp": |
| new_ext = ".cpp" |
| else: |
| # skip this file |
| continue |
| |
| # Generate the full new/old filenames |
| srcfile = os.path.join(root, filename) |
| dstfile = os.path.join(root, file_noext + new_ext) |
| |
| # Algorithm for creating the files more optimally: |
| # |
| # Target file Exists: |
| # - Size is same as original |
| # - File is NOT in skip list |
| # => No action needed |
| # - File is in skip list |
| # => Append skip lines to file |
| # - Size is different from original |
| # - File is NOT in skip list |
| # => Delete file and copy over original file |
| # - File is in skip list |
| # => No action needed |
| # |
| # Target file does not exist: |
| # => Copy over file and add skip line as necessary |
| |
| # Copy foo.xpp => foo.cpp if necessary |
| if "force_copy" in config and int(config["force_copy"]) == 1: |
| # Force the copy by deleting the file |
| os.remove(dstfile) |
| if os.path.isfile(dstfile): |
| src_size = os.path.getsize(srcfile) |
| dst_size = os.path.getsize(dstfile) |
| if src_size != dst_size: |
| if os.path.splitext(srcfile)[0] in skip_list: |
| # File is already marked as expected fail, so no further action needed |
| continue |
| else: |
| # Delete the file |
| os.remove(dstfile) |
| # Copy the original file over |
| copyFile(srcfile, dstfile) |
| else: |
| # Target file does not exist, so copy over the original |
| copyFile(srcfile, dstfile) |
| |
| # At this point we have the original file copied over, detect whether we need |
| # to mark it as an expected failure |
| if os.path.splitext(srcfile)[0] in skip_list: |
| # If a file is in the skip list, mark it as expected failure |
| with open(dstfile, "a") as skipfile: |
| skipfile.write("// XFAIL: *\n") |
| |
| return |
